NHL Power Rankings: 2015-16 Consensus Week 21

Surprise, surprise, the Washington Capitals are still the top ranked team in our consensus NHL power rankings for week 21.

The next three teams remain the same as week – the Chicago Blackhawks, Anaheim Ducks and St. Louis Blues.

The New York Rangers move into the No 5 slot, moving up from No. 7.

The Toronto Maple Leafs and Edmonton Oilers are in their familiar spots, No. 30 and No. 29 respectively.

The Calgary Flames drop four spots and now sit at No. 28. The Winnipeg Jets hold steady at No. 27. The Buffalo Sabres are a new entrant into the bottom this week at No. 26

Since we had eight entries in this weeks NHL power rankings, we’ve dropped the highest and lowest totals for each team.

To get our consensus NHL Power Rankings Week 21 point total, we awarded the top team 30 points, the second team 29 points, third team 28 points, etc.

Offer Sheet Compensation

<$1.54M no comp
$1.54M – $2.34M: 3rd
$2.34M – $4.68M: 2nd
$4.68M – $7.02M: 1st, 3rd
$7.02M – $9.36M: 1st, 2nd, 3rd
$9.36M – $11.7M: 1st, 1st, 2nd, 3rd
$11.7M+: 1st, 1st, 1st, 1st,
